     Now, we have been having glorious weather.  Warm and the sun has been shining!  I even started some pepper and tomato seeds in the sun room in a tote.  After a week, I've got peppers and some tomatos that have sprouted.  Let the growing begin!!





Don't hesitate to use what you have available.  I'm always recycling things and starting seedlings is a good time to do it!  I use a tote with individual seed containers in it.  I use a heating pad under it to give it the warmth it needs to get those seeds started.  Warmth is the key!
